Key Features

  • Ultralight and compact, the QuickDraw 1L system fits in almost any pocket making it perfect for backpacking, thru-hiking, and camping
  • Wide mouth and handle allow for quick and easy filling at any water source making the included reservoir the perfect dirty bag for custom filter systems
  • ConnectCap threads the clean side of the filter directly on to any 28mm water bottle, including smartwater, select Cnoc bags, soda bottles, and more
  • Super fast 3 liters per minute flow rate when squeezed and 1.75 liters per minute when used in a gravity water filter setup
  • Easy to clean with no tools required, just a simple shake-to-clean or backflush to restore flow rates and remove debris
  • Hollow fiber filter is individually tested and meets the stringent NSF & EPA P231 protocol, ensuring the removal of 99.9999% of bacteria and 99.9% of protozoa
  • Ultralight at just 3.3 oz (95 g), filter measures 5 x 1.8 in (13 x 5 cm) and reservoir measures 11.5 x 5.5 in (29 x 14 cm). Made in the USA

Yesterday bought a new Platypus Quickdraw, and it failed the integrity check out of the box, even after filtering several liters of water. I was going to take it back today, after hearing all the stories of them failing out of the box. But I wondered if maybe it was the kind of thing where when it's brand new, air just gets trapped in some of the micro tubes, and because a new one filters so fast there's not enough pressure to force the water into every part of it I wondered if letting it sort of soak over night would help. So I filtered a bit, capped both ends, and let it sit till morning, and now it passes the integrity check! Worth a try if you have one that fails out of the box.
